Default CMC for Chalice of the void & Engineered Explosives

If i pay 22 for chalice of the void, I believe that when chalice is on the stack it's CMC is 4. Just to confirm if chalice's CMC is 0 when it is in the battlefield... Is Engineered Explosives's CMC also 0 when it is in the battlefield?

Correct the value of x is 0, unless the spell is on the stack where its whatever value you have chosen for it.

202.3b When calculating the converted mana cost of an object with an {X} in its mana cost, X is treated as 0 while the object is not on the stack, and X is treated as the number chosen for it while the object is on the stack.
